If there is no renovation upstairs, water seepage in the new house should be the responsibility of the developer, because waterproofing has a shelf life. If the house has been renovated, the waterproofing must be redone, then the water seepage is the responsibility of the upstairs decoration company and the owner, and you can find the property to coordinate.
